Indian stock market reaction to the Covid abyss. Buy or sell?

Fri 30 Apr 2021

Brian Dennehy

Market commentary

For every 100 people in the world, 18 of them are in India (and only 4 in the United States). You do not have to invest in India, but you must not ignore it, and in particular its growing impact on the world in coming decades.

